    What is the Blackmagic Camera Control App?

    So, what exactly is this app, and why should you care? The Blackmagic Camera Control App is a free application designed by Blackmagic Design to let you remotely control your Blackmagic cameras via Bluetooth or Wi-Fi. It's available for both iOS and Android devices, making it super accessible whether you're an Apple or Android person. With this app, you can adjust settings like aperture, ISO, white balance, focus, and record start/stop, all from a distance. Think of it as a remote control for your camera, giving you the flexibility to make adjustments without physically touching your camera.     Connecting Your Camera

    Now, here's where the magic happens. You'll need to connect your camera to your mobile device via either Bluetooth or Wi-Fi. The connection method depends on your camera model and the features it supports. Most newer Blackmagic cameras offer Bluetooth connectivity, which is super convenient because it requires no extra equipment. Simply enable Bluetooth on your camera and your mobile device, then open the app and look for your camera in the device list. If you're using Wi-Fi, you'll need to connect your camera and mobile device to the same Wi-Fi network. Your camera will typically create its own Wi-Fi network, which you can then join with your mobile device. In the app, you'll select your camera from the list of available devices, and you should be good to go. The app will then connect to your camera, and you'll be able to see the camera's live view on your device.

    Connection Problems

    Connection problems are pretty common. If you're having trouble connecting, double-check that Bluetooth or Wi-Fi is enabled on both your camera and your mobile device. Also, make sure that your camera and mobile device are within range. Ensure both devices are connected to the same Wi-Fi network if you're using Wi-Fi. Sometimes, restarting both your camera and your mobile device can do the trick. If you are still running into trouble, check the Blackmagic Design website for additional troubleshooting tips.
